Transaction 690806989711f70436fbdbddebb08112e7cec555b0dc529b6cb1bdec92dee962

1 Input
2 Outputs
  • 690806989711f70436fbdbddebb08112e7cec555b0dc529b6cb1bdec92dee962:0
  • value  29136937
    address  35xWKwsV7HgLyMyVeft6hZjojBXPHpVfuL
  • 690806989711f70436fbdbddebb08112e7cec555b0dc529b6cb1bdec92dee962:1
  • value  1560474
    address  17E1MnvezKWpZqAPifmEEms68nvYQeFTKi